Old Faithful through Castle's Mist

Last spring, while roaming the upper geyser basin and watching Castle Geyser erupt, I had the pleasent surprise of catching Old Faithful erupting in the distance. After further investigation, it turns out the overlap in eruptions is not so unusual, since Castle erupts for around 20 minutes while Old Faithful’s time between eruptions is about 90 minutes.

5D3, 24-105 F4 IS II @ 41mm, 1/160 s, f/14, iso 400, tripod and polarizer
